Electronic door locks are a method to replace keys or to include additional automation features, like remote locking or opening. Either way, the electronic door lock is set up to start the motor-driven actuator only once it has actually received the appropriate electronic input. Each approach of locking has pros and cons. Physical keys, such as metal secrets, essential cards or handheld remotes, can be lost or harmed, while mathematical essential codes can be forgotten (or found out and remembered by the wrong individual).
Power failures are troublesome for purely electronic door locks, causing them to remain locked or opened until the electrical energy has actually been brought back. On the majority of electronic door locks, you'll discover some mix of physical and electronic locking control on the same door. For access control system wiring diagram pdf example, you may have a physical key for setup and emergency backup, however utilize the remote or keypad to lock and unlock the door on a daily basis.
With a sophisticated automatic system, electronic door locks can be managed and monitored remotely. When it comes to automobiles, this suggests that you can lock and open the doors (or pop the trunk, or start the engine) while still some distance away from the lorry. Remote tracking apps can allow you to use your mobile phone to see if there are any opened doors, and lock them from anywhere in the world. In the worst case, you can unlock your door from another location for quick, non-destructive access to fire and cops workers if an emergency situation happens when you're away from home.

Keypad systems are among the very best methods to go keyless and protect a residential or commercial property.
Discover more about how keypad locks work and their benefits. Rather of a key, this type of lock system requires a numerical code to approve entry to a center or property. The code is typed by users through a mathematical pad, similar to those on a standard calculator. If the right code is gotten in, the door lock or deadbolt must launch.
